如何根据字母或修改日期重新排列我的UITableView

时间:2012-02-21 07:45:35

标签: iphone objective-c uitableview

  • 我有两个表视图,显示来自Sqlite数据库的数据。
  • 我可以修改2个表的内容。一个显示的日期和数据。一个只显示数据。
  • 即。我可以改变日期和时间时间,文字也是如此。
  • 现在我需要在1个表格中安排有关日期的内容, 关于第二张表格中的字母。

怎么办?

2 个答案:

答案 0 :(得分:3)

您可以使用sortDescriptor对您正在使用的数组(或使用Core Data时的fetchRequest)进行排序。如果您以任何其他方式设置了tableViews,请提供更多信息。

文档:SortDescriptors

一旦排序,您可以重新加载tableView:[tableView reloadData];

答案 1 :(得分:2)

您必须将数据存储在某些数据结构(如数组,字典等)中,编辑日期和时间后,使用排序描述符对数组或字典进行排序,然后重新加载表